C# check if null and assign
WebJan 7, 2024 · This article covers the options available in C# for null value and null reference handling. It includes new features of null handling introduced in C# 6.0, C# 8.0, and the upcoming version of C# 9.0. Web2 days ago ·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da …
C# check if null and assign
Did you know?
WebApr 11, 2024 · C# nullable types are a powerful feature that can make your code more flexible and resilient. By allowing variables to be either null or non-null, nullable types … WebJun 13, 2024 · C# if (variable == null) { variable = expression; } This proposal adds a non-overloadable binary operator to the language that performs this function. There have been at least eight separate community requests for this feature. Detailed design We add a new form of assignment operator antlr assignment_operator : '??=' ;
WebMay 16, 2024 · internal bool AssignPermission(ClientContext p_Context ,SPList MicrosoftDestinationList, Folder DestinationFolder,File … Web1 day ago · Upcasting and downcasting are important concepts in C# programming that allow us to convert an object of one type to another type. These concepts are essential to work with polymorphism and object-oriented programming. In this article, we will explore how upcasting and downcasting work, when to use them, and common pitfalls to avoid.
WebJun 7, 2024 · "Assign to testVar2, if testVar2 is null" makes no sense 😉 testVar2 is null or it has a value, so "Assign to testVar2, if testVar2 is null" wouldn't change anything. See my last example, I guess this is more clear, you assign to a new list, if the list is null. WebJul 13, 2009 · Modified 2 months ago. Viewed 308k times. 128. I am pulling varchar values out of a DB and want to set the string I am assigning them to as "" if they are null. I'm currently doing it like this: if (string.IsNullOrEmpty (planRec.approved_by) == true) …
WebMar 1, 2024 · If you want to convert an object to a DateTime then Convert.ToDateTime will already handle null. It returns DateTime.MinValue. StockingDate = Convert.ToDateTime(stckdte); But you said you wanted null if the value was null. That isn't going to work because your StockingDate property is defined as DateTime and …
WebJan 29, 2024 · The usage of the ?? operator allows for checking if the value of a given variable is null and if yes, we can return a default value instead. Let’s try to explain it with a simple example. Imagine, we have two variables: userInput, which stores data collected from a user, and defaultValue. ford powerstroke banks techni coolerWebNov 23, 2016 · if (Object.ReferenceEquals (value, null)) return true; Then explicitly check for strings: if (value is string && String.IsNullOrEmpty ( (string)value)) return true; For Int32 (note that in your original code value … email listing directoryWebMar 4, 2024 · Another interesting Null check feature that was added in C# v.8 was the Null Coalescing assignment, which is basically the Null Coalescing with an equal’s operator. Value ??= “assign string or int or any object ”; This basically will check, if value is null then assign to whatever we mentioned after the assignment operator. NULL checks in C# v.9 ford powerstroke crate engineWebApr 11, 2024 · C# nullable types are a powerful feature that can make your code more flexible and resilient. By allowing variables to be either null or non-null, nullable types can help you handle unexpected scenarios with ease, reduce errors, and improve code readability. For example, consider a scenario where you need to retrieve data from a … ford powerstroke backgroundsWebAug 6, 2024 · If you club null conditional operator (?.) and member access operator (.) together, then during assignment expression the resulting expression will return NULL , if the left operand evaluates to NULL . However it will throw a Null Reference Exception if the left operand of (? .) evaluates to NULL . ford powerstroke decalsWebNullable type in C# is used to assign null values to value type variables like to the variables of type int, float, bool, etc., because they cannot store null values. On the other hand, we cannot use nullable with string or any other reference type variable because it can directly store null value. ford power stroke by yearWebOct 27, 2024 · Null coalescing operator (??) will be handy while doing null check of a variable during assignment operation. lets look at an example of null check in usual way. Example -1 : Usual ways of Null check: Lets check an example of null check in usual way, in below sample code. ford powerstroke fuel mileage